INSIGHT

No Alcohol is Truly Healthy

  • There is no type of alcohol that is actually good for your health.
  • Even red wine's antioxidants are not essential and should be consumed in moderation.
ADVICE

Choose Low Alcohol and Sugar Wines

  • Consume wines low in alcohol and sugar to protect health and waistline.
  • Low-alcohol wines have 6-11% ABV, less than typical 12-14% wines.
INSIGHT

Dry Reds Tend to Be Lower Sugar

  • Dry red wines typically have less sugar than whites; dry wines have less sugar than sweet ones.
  • Pinot Noir and Cabernet Sauvignon usually have under 1 gram sugar per 5 oz serving.
